#556412 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#556412 is composed of 33.3% red, 39.2%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15% cyan, 0% magenta, 82%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 71 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 23.1%. #556412 color hex could be obtained by blending #aac824 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#556412 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#556412 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#556412 has RGB values of R:85, G:100,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 5596178.

Shades and Tints of #556412
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fafcef is the lightest one.
